Job Summary
Under the direction of the Financial Aid Director, the Financial Aid Advisor assists applicants and students with their eligibility for federal financial aid programs. The ideal candidate will be interested in learning about financial aid and working with students.
Duties And Responsibilities
- Work in conjunction with the Admissions Department to complete financial aid process for prospective students.
- Routinely follow up with students until all required documentation is complete.
- Conduct virtual and in-person meetings with prospective students and/or parents.
- Assist with FSA ID registration and FAFSA completion.
- Present financial aid offer letter and funding options for program balance, if a balance exists.
- Complete verification process for selected applicants.
- Resolve conflicting information and other flags on FAFSA applications when present.
- Review financial aid history through NSLDS, addressing any issues or flags.
- Provide loan entrance counseling and assist with Master Promissory Note (MPN) completion.
- Assist student with completion of financial aid forms, ensuring full understanding of rights and responsibilities.
- Package student aid in Student Information System.
- Prepare financial aid file(s) for review by Assistant Director/Director, Financial Aid.
- Attend training webinars to expand financial aid knowledge.
- Complete additional duties as assigned.
